134 (Bedford) Squadron |
On Thursday 14th September 2006, cadets from the 134 Bedford Squadron revisited the Battle of Britain by taking part in their very own game shown titled, Sealion or Surrender.
The evening commenced with a brief review of the battle of Britain presented by Adult Warrant Officer Taylor, the training officer assigned to run the evening’s event. Following the informative briefing the cadets moved on to participate in the game.
Based on the popular Channel 4 game show hosted by Noel Edmonds, Deal or No Deal, 22 cadets were asked to collect boxes containing a number cards representing the Royal Air Force and Luftwaffe. The cards were in the form of aircraft squadrons, fuel, ammunition, pilots, airfields, radar masts, control rooms and famous personalities from the battle.
Cadet Peter Clough was selected to be the player of the game, which was hosted by Cadet Flight sergeant Antoni Otoulakowski.
AWO Taylor said at the conclusion of the evening, “Using this format to deliver training to the cadets about this important period in our history has been a huge success and I am really pleased with the results.”
The squadron will be holding a further themed evening in October when they look at the history of the Cold War.
